Cognidox QMS supports core electronic quality management system workflows, including deviation handling, CAPA execution, and investigation chains with configurable steps and ownership. Document control workflows manage controlled documents through revisioning, approvals, and lifecycle state changes tied to quality activities. Audit trail behavior is designed to preserve an end-to-end history across edits, approvals, and signoffs needed for inspection style traceability. Automation is primarily delivered through workflow configuration rather than custom code, which makes process standardization easier to maintain across sites.
A tradeoff appears in the depth of external integration tooling and the effort required to align Cognidox workflows with highly bespoke internal data models. Cognidox fits teams that want governed, repeatable process execution for deviations and CAPA using a consistent case structure, while still needing controlled access to documents and records across cross-functional roles.

TrackWise Digital is built around structured quality cases that connect deviations, investigations, nonconformances, and CAPA actions into traceable work items. Document control and signature requirements can be enforced across controlled documents and SOP-based processes, with audit trail visibility across case activity. Teams can configure workflow steps, required fields, approvals, and status transitions to match internal procedures rather than forcing a fixed screen model. Integration is oriented toward operational execution, including data exchange with enterprise and lab-adjacent systems through available APIs and connectors.
A common tradeoff is that deeper configuration and governance controls require process ownership from quality leadership, including role design, escalation rules, and review requirements for closure. TrackWise Digital fits best when the organization’s primary pain is investigation throughput and CAPA quality, not only document storage. It is also a good fit when audit trail reconstruction and inspection-ready documentation depend on consistent case evidence linking.

Common mistakes that break biotech QMS traceability
The biggest failure mode in biotech QMS projects is workflow configuration that is not governed well enough to keep branch logic consistent over time. Another common failure mode is treating document control lifecycle as separate from quality case workflows, which creates gaps between approvals and the controlled revisions used during execution.
Several tools in this guide explicitly warn that advanced configuration without dedicated admin ownership leads to drift or rollout delays. Teams can avoid these issues by testing configuration governance and integration pathways before expanding template scope.
